This is an attractive monograph covering the more important points in connection with this annoying and usually rather serious complication. The text is excellently illustrated by a series of colored drawings artistically made from direct observation by use of the laryngeal mirror. The text is concise enough that the practitioner who sees relatively little of tuberculous conditions can quickly review the subject when the occasion arises.
